Book Review - Coral: A Pessimist In Paradise

 March 17, 2007 @ 05:13 PM (EST)
Thomas Carlyle described the first volume of Ruskin's The Stones of Venice as "sermons in stone". In the same spirit Steve Jones's book on coral could be described as "parables in polyps". The coral of the title provides a rather loose link for a series of ruminations on natural history and global change. The pessimistic conclusion is that we humans are doomed, sooner or later - and probably sooner. The death of the coral that is happening now is a herald of what will ultimately happen to us all. The message is neither new nor cheering, but it is very well told...
